The Vadym Novynskyi Foundation handed over an ambulance to the A1736 military unit

4 January 2023

We continue our journey to the bright holiday of Christmas.

The next ambulance (Volkswagen brand) will go to the courageous guys from the military unit A1736, namely, to the 2nd rifle battalion, which is at “zero” - on the very frontline in the Bakhmut area.

"We hope that this car will help you in an extremely difficult task - evacuating the wounded from the front," Ilyas Zaza, medical director of the Vadym Novynskyi Foundation, addressed the representatives of the military unit.

"Thank you very much to the Vadym Novynskyi Foundation from the 3rd Rifle Company of the 2nd Rifle Battalion for the ambulance provided! - answered the servicemen. — The support of the Armed Forces is now the most important thing, because the military risk their health, their lives, protecting the freedom of the Ukrainian people. This ambulance is a great help to us, because it will allow us to quickly evacuate the guys from the positions to the hospital or to other places of safe medical assistance. This is extremely important. We thank you!"

"We very much hope that this Orthodox Christmas will become a real holiday, a bright ray of hope for everyone on the front line who needs not only physical, but also spiritual help," emphasized Ilyas Zaza.

We would like to remind you that today we brought more than 120 ambulances to Ukraine and handed them over to the most needy settlements and military units.
These cars save lives every day in front-line hospitals.

The total amount allocated by Vadym Novinsky for humanitarian projects after February 24 reached almost one billion hryvnias.
